Bio

Obituary Gonzales Inquirer July 27, 1944 L. B. Hunter died suddenly Thursday afternoon about 8:00 o'clock, July 13th. Attending physician pronounced the sudden death as due to a heart attack. Lonnie Boone Hunter, life resident of Gonzales county was born May 29, 1889 and died July 13, 1944 at the age of 55. He was married to Mary Pettit, December 17, 1913. Survivors are his wife, four sons, three of which are overseas; Gunners Mate Marcella's B. In South Pacific, Cpl. Delbert in France, T. Sgt. Cecil E. in Italy and a baby brother, Jolly B.; three daughters; Mrs. J. E. Hendershot of Luling and Mrs. Vance Glover and Miss Daisy Hunter of Kerrville. None of his sons in the service were able to be present. His sisters and brothers that were present are; Mrs. A. R. Mass of Yoakum, Mrs, Grace Howard of Dallas, Mrs, Emilie Gardner of Ft. Worth, W. R. Hunter in the service in South Carolina. Funeral services were held at the Saturn Cemetery at 5:00 p.m, Saturday, July 15. Pallbearers were; W.W. Kennedy, John Helms, G. C. Johnson, Ray Barnett, Bill Buchanan and George McVea. His son Cpl. Arthur U. Hunter was killed in action in the Italian campaign on September 9, 1943.
